CourseDetails

โ€ข Fundamentals of Spatial Audio: Understanding the basics of spatial audio design, including psychoacoustics, binaural recording, and ambisonics.
โ€ข 3D Audio Production Techniques: Techniques for creating immersive 3D audio experiences, including object-based audio, reverb, and equalization.
โ€ข Integrating Spatial Audio into VR Environments: Best practices for integrating spatial audio into virtual reality environments, including working with game engines and real-time audio processing.
โ€ข Spatial Audio Tools and Software: Overview of popular spatial audio tools and software, including ambisonic encoders, 3D audio plugins, and VR audio middleware.
โ€ข Advanced Spatial Audio Design Techniques: Advanced techniques for creating complex spatial audio experiences, including motion tracking, dynamic binaural rendering, and interactive audio.
โ€ข Evaluating and Testing Spatial Audio in VR: Methods for evaluating and testing spatial audio experiences in virtual reality, including spatial audio quality metrics, user testing, and feedback collection.
โ€ข Accessibility in Spatial Audio Design: Considerations for designing spatial audio experiences that are accessible to all users, including those with hearing impairments or disabilities.
โ€ข Case Studies in Spatial Audio Design for VR: Analysis of successful spatial audio design projects in virtual reality, including best practices and lessons learned.
โ€ข Future of Spatial Audio in VR: Exploration of emerging trends and technologies in spatial audio design for virtual reality, including new tools, techniques, and applications.
